			<content type="html"><![CDATA[<p>I use pianoteq since ver 4.5 and always wondering when pianoteq will be available for iPad. 3 days ago i visited a computer exhibition in Jakarta, Indonesia, and saw this pretty hybrid laptop/tablet, HP Pavilion X2 10, powered by an Intel Atom Z3745D Processor, running a full Windows 8.1. I thought this may become the answer, so without thinking further I bought it.</p><p>A person on the web said he can&#039;t get his Asus Transformer Book T100 (similar spec with this HP) to run pianoteq. But I took my change, after tweaking for 3 hours finally it run pretty well with the on-board audio. Here are what I did:</p><p>- Change the processor minimum state to 100%. If you don&#039;t have the option don&#039;t worry, some manufacturer hide this option, just follow the instruction in the following link to edit the registry :<br /><a href="http://www.eightforums.com/tutorials/51027-power-options-add-remove-min-max-processor-state.html">http://www.eightforums.com/tutorials/51...state.html</a></p><p>- With this HP, I got no success using Asio4all since the volume become very low. But using Windows Audio option, I can choose the lowest option, 192 sample (4ms), which should feel pretty nice to play.</p><p>- My Keyboard is Casio PX 150, so I set pianoteq to receive MIDI high resolution.</p><p>- The most stable max polyphony is 32, although you might get a good result with 48</p><p>- The performance index shows 15</p><br /><p>That&#039;s all. I still can feel a slight latency compared to the casio internal sound, however I can&#039;t find any solution for this. Is there anybody can give a clue?</p>]]></content>
